Is Kratom Legal in Worcester?

Yes, kratom is entirely legal in Worcester and across Massachusetts.

A handful of countries and some US states and cities have decided to ban kratom, but Worcestester is fortunately not among them. Nonetheless, some suppliers might impose their own restrictions, usually regarding age.

There were, however, attempts to ban the herb in the past. In 2011, Bill H526 tried to categorize it as a Class B substance, along with cocaine and LSD, but ultimately failed, and no further regulations have passed since.

At the end of 2021, the World Health Organization (WHO) reviewed the herb and stated it wasn’t a threat, although they will keep tabs on it. Had it been the other way around, many countries — including the US — could have chosen to forbid it.

Which Kratom Strain Should I Use?

There is a good variety of kratom strains, and they all offer different effects.

Strains are mainly defined by the color of each leaf’s vein, each one providing a different set of effects. This section will cover the most common ones.

Green Vein Kratom Powder

Green vein kratom powder balances relaxation and stimulation. This versatility makes the green strain the most sought-after variety, mainly for beginners and those not needing extreme energy or pain relief.

Red Vein Kratom Powder

Red vein kratom powders are high in the alkaloid 7-hydroxymitragynine. This means the strain excels at fighting insomnia and is a potent painkiller in proper doses. It’s also one of the most common strains, so you won’t have trouble finding it in nearly every variety.

However, if you plan on using this strain as an analgesic, remember to start with small doses and work your way up.

The most potent painkiller variety to date is the Red Maeng Da strain.

White Vein Kratom Powder

White vein kratom powder is the opposite of the red strain, tuning down the painkilling effects to a minimum and offering potent mental and physical stimulation. Users often replace their caffeine with this strain.

The most stimulating white-veined kratom variety is the White Horn.

Types of Kratom Products

There are different forms of kratom, each one with pros and cons. Although none of them would be an incorrect method of consumption, some might suit your preferences better. Therefore, we will quickly introduce you to the most common ways to take kratom.

Kratom Powder

Kratom powder is the most common way to take kratom, primarily for ease of transportation. The powder is made by crushing the kratom leaves until they are pulverized.

Because of this, powder form is an excellent choice for precise dosing and is also the cheapest and most readily available. But it is not without cons, as its bitter taste is more noticeable, discretion goes out of the window, and proper storage is more problematic.

The most common way to ingest the powder is the “Toss & Wash” method — swirling it in a tall glass of water and quickly gulping it down. You can also mix it inside other drinks or desserts to dissimulate the taste or brew it into a tea.

Kratom Capsules

An alternative to powder form is the capsules. They are usually a bit more expensive and harder to find, requiring extra labor. The gelatin shells, hard or soft, eliminate the bitterness, so it might be a form to keep in mind if the taste bothers you.

However, capsules are not ideal for higher doses of kratom, as you will need to take a lot of them, which may result in an upset stomach. Still, they are recommended for beginners.

Kratom Tinctures

Tinctures are liquid extracts of the herb, usually made in a base of alcohol, making it very potent. Different processes influence both the price and quality of the final product.

The benefits are evident in both potency, portability, and taste. Tinctures are usually taken either dissolved in a beverage, mixed with food, or by putting a few drops under the tongue and holding it for a few seconds. The longer you hold it, the better, but it causes a minor burning sensation.

How Much Does Kratom Cost?

The cost of kratom varies from vendor to vendor, but generally speaking, the more you buy at once, the cheaper it gets. Some strains might also cost more than others, and the presentation of the product will also affect the final cost. Same with quality.

The average cost per ounce is about $8, and 1 kilo is, on average, about $150.

Here’s an approximate price range of kratom across the US:

  • 1 oz (28 g): $6-$12
  • 8 oz (250 g): $30-$55
  • 35 oz (1000 g/1 kilo): $90-$240

What Does Kratom Feel Like?

Strain and dosage significantly affect how kratom feels, so the particular effects you’ll experience will depend on what you use and how much you take.

You may experience increased focus and sudden mental acuity. It also might induce a relaxing sedative effect or pain in higher doses.

Some effects are also psychological. Depending on what you take, you can suddenly feel a euphoric boost of energy or a blanketing sense of fulfillment relieving you of any stress and anxiety.

Once the initial effects are over, there even might be something people have reported as an “afterglow,” leaving them with a lingering feeling of focus or relaxation. However, it can also go the opposite direction with fatigue or headaches in a sort of “hangover,” common after high doses.

Always keep in mind how much of a difference the dosage can make. Moving from light doses of 1 to 3 grams to moderate ones of 3 to 6 grams will replace the focused energy with a soothing relaxation. Further moving to high doses between 6 to 12 grams is where the analgesic properties kick in.

Although some might consider the effects a “high,” kratom will never feel like other psychoactive substances like marijuana.
